Breakthrough Technologies

Hybrid printing—marrying single‑pass inkjet with flexographic units—has gone from pilot to production. Converters report 20–40% less setup waste versus two‑pass workflows and changeovers in the 5–10 minute range when recipes are dialed in. UV‑LED curing trims heat exposure, which matters on thinner labelstock and film. Color management to ISO 12647 or G7 routinely lands ΔE tolerances in the 2–4 range for brand colors, with FPY often north of 92–95% once operators trust the profiles.

Here’s the practical angle: complex SKUs—short seasonal runs, regional flavors, or influencer collabs—no longer require separate flexo plates or two trips through the line. You can run variable data on the inkjet station, then spot colors, tactile varnish, or cold foil on flexo. For oversized decals and storefront graphics, shops using digital‑hybrid lines are handling custom large vinyl stickers without breaking takt time, especially when inline finishing (die‑cutting and lamination) is tuned for low‑marking transports.

As stickeryou designers have observed across multiple projects, UV‑LED plus low‑migration ink sets offer a workable balance for Food & Beverage and Cosmetics labels, provided you validate against EU 1935/2004 and your customer’s specific migration limits. Not a silver bullet: some metallic effects still need screen or cold foil for pop. But hybrid makes it easier to slot those embellishments in a single pass, rather than parking jobs for a separate finishing trip.

Circular Economy Principles

Everyone talks circularity; the hard part is making it measurable. Life Cycle Assessments I’ve seen on pressure‑sensitive labels show paper‑based labelstock can deliver 10–15% lower CO₂/pack versus comparable PET in certain formats, assuming fiber comes from FSC or PEFC‑certified sources and mills run modern energy mixes. That advantage shrinks—or flips—when labels need high moisture or chemical resistance, so context matters.

Metalized films look stunning for holographic custom stickers, yet recyclability is tricky. Some European MRFs accept specific mono‑PE or mono‑PP constructions with wash‑off adhesives; others don’t. A few brands are piloting removable label systems that leave the base pack clean after a warm‑alkaline wash. Early data suggests 5–12% lower energy use in downstream reprocessing when labels detach reliably, but only if operators set wash parameters correctly.

But there’s a catch. Embellishments—Spot UV, foil stamping, soft‑touch—create value and shelf impact, yet they can complicate recycling or composting claims. The pragmatic path is design for disassembly: use deinkable inks, specify water‑soluble or washable adhesives, and declare substrates clearly. Pay attention to real‑world collection rates, not just lab tests. A solution that looks perfect in a spec sheet can stumble if the local infrastructure can’t process it.

Digital and On‑Demand Printing

On‑demand models cut the guesswork. When you print to order, you hold fewer pallets of aging SKUs and shrink write‑offs from packaging changes. In practical terms, short runs of 50–500 units are economical on digital presses; flexo and gravure still win at long‑run, single‑design jobs (5,000–10,000+ pieces). Many converters tell me their payback period for hybrid upgrades lands around 18–30 months in mixed‑volume environments, but it varies widely with utilization and energy costs.

Q: how much are custom stickers? A: It depends on size, substrate, finish, and run length. As a rule of thumb, standard vinyl labels on digital equipment often land around $0.05–$0.12 per square inch at mid‑volumes. Holographic or metalized films can add 15–25%. Large pieces priced by area—think storefront decals—may sit around $6–$12 per square foot. Watch freight and waste allowances; both can swing totals by 8–15% on small orders.
